logo

Output 66500639d1d28fa22531415eb9d92ddbb2ab314fc5476ac08b9aa25c1be9d933:1

value
99949790
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f25b887616624e907e43bbab6dccffde0452a867 OP_EQUALVERIFY OP_CHECKSIG
address
1P6UBFZ2mPVW6gchNB5pYQaAsnvCpxz5Dn
transaction
66500639d1d28fa22531415eb9d92ddbb2ab314fc5476ac08b9aa25c1be9d933